I set up the card in Winuae and partitioned formatted etc. and installed Workbench 3.1 on the card.
Fitted it to my Amiga and the card wouldn't boot. I booted with my Workbench disk and CF contents were seen. I installed Workbench again and the install went ok. It still won't boot from the CF card. CF adapter is set to master and HDD drive light flashes once before going out on boot up. I'm back using my Amiga after 18 years and I've forgotten most of what I knew but I've spent hours trawling the Internet finding info on how to set up my CF card. Thought I'd cracked it and I can't see what else I can do. Is the card the culprit? |

You'll need to open HDToolBox or HDInstTools and make your Workbench partition bootable, save changes to the drive and reboot. Remember to take the disk out before you reboot.
HDToolBox is on the Install3.1 disk. Out of curiosity, which filesystem did you prepare the partitions with?
